From State radio to new life in Christ!
Yusef was a respected officer in the public security sector in the Middle East. During Ramadan, he hosted daily quiz programs on the national police radio, asking listeners questions from the Qur’an.
One day, when his manager was absent, Yusef had to prepare the questions himself. He thought: “We are a diverse people, including Christians. Why not give them space too?”
So he searched online: How many books are in the Bible? How many chapters? How many verses? Then, boldly, he broadcasted those questions live.

The response was mixed. Some listeners were surprised, others encouraged. But Yusef’s bosses were furious. The next day, he was fired.
Instead of growing bitter, Yusef felt a deep hunger awaken for God’s Word. He travelled to the city, combing through bookstores until he finally found two Bibles. He even tried contacting a priest, but God had another plan.
Through the internet, Yusef connected with our partners. They spent eight hours talking, and for the first time, he understood what it means to be born again. That very night, he knelt and prayed:
“Lord, I deserve hell. Have mercy, forgive me, and change my heart.”
Within a week, Yusef wrote: “I quit smoking three days ago, by the grace of Jesus. Since we prayed together, I feel a strange joy and peace.”
Our partners gave him access to an app allowing him to undertake Bible study courses. In less than a month, he completed 25 courses! His hunger for God’s Word was insatiable. Two months later, he was baptised, testifying that he felt like “the happiest man on earth,” filled with a joy and peace he had never known before.
Now Yusef’s passion is to win souls for Christ.
